Signal Point Cottage

Signal Point is a beautifully renovated Victorian cottage built in 1868, nestled amongst the exotic plants and trees in our Arid garden at Ventnor Botanic Garden.

Signal Point makes a delightful retreat, perfect for bride and groom parties looking for a special place to stay before or after the wedding. With a wealth of period details, Signal Point has three elegantly decorated bedrooms, three bathrooms, a kitchen-diner and a light and airy living room. The cottage sleeps up to 6 people, with one bedroom situated downstairs accompanied by an en-suite shower room, suitable for those who require disability access.

All of our accommodation is offered on a self-catered basis and is fully equipped with all modern conveniences. There is also access to our on-site facilities, including our café and restaurant, providing a fine dining experience on your doorstep.

What's more, the whole Botanic Garden is exclusively available for guests to explore and relax at leisure. There's also nearby access to Ventnor's idyllic Steephill Cove and its sandy beach, so the adventure never ends. Discover what’s on offer local to Ventnor Botanic Garden.

 

Smuggler’s Lodge

Smuggler’s Lodge is a brand new addition to Ventnor Botanic Garden’s Self-Catering offerings, we are therefore starting with attractive introductory rates, as we work the kinks out.

The Smugglers Lodge is a newly restored Victorian building originally part of the former TB Hospital founded in 1869. The National Hospital history is brought to life in the Lodge through a series of period black and white photographs and antique plaques from two of the hospital’s thirteen wings.

The Lodge sits just inside the working entrance to the Botanic Garden and guests have free and out-of-hours access to the entire Garden.

 

The Cabin & The Potting Shed

Tucked away in our Upper Nursery, with views across the garden to the English Channel, awaits a pair of charming cabins in a corner of Ventnor Botanic Garden that not many visitors get to explore. The Cabin sleeps two, its charm and tranquillity make for a perfect honeymoon suite, so if you are looking for romance and a perfect way to start married life, you have just found it. 

Inside The Cabin you will find a bijou wood-panelled hide-away hosting a small wooden stove, creating a warm and cosy reception in the open plan space. The kitchen is fully equipped with all modern conveniences for a self-catered stay; however, guests have access to our on-site facilities including our café and restaurant, giving you a fine dining experience on your doorstep.

The Cabin and The Potting Shed share a washroom with a digitally controlled shower, featuring a skylight to bring the outside in. Here you will find biodegradable soaps and shampoos, containing no phosphate, surfactants, triclosan, or any “anti-bacterial” ingredients.

With its own Mediterranean garden and terrace, outside seating and a BBQ, The Cabin really is the most idyllic start to a long and happy life together.
